Mountain Living Near Lyndonville, VT

The town of Lyndon located in the Caledonian County has several villages that include Lyndon Center, Lyndonville, and Lyndon corner. Lyndonville is the home of Lyndon State College, a four your school Liberal Arts school and Lyndon Institute an independent high school that offers special arts and science class. Burke Mountain and Ski Resort is nearby and has great ski, hiking and biking trails for all.
